Pearl C. Hess passed away June 9, 2020.  Pearl was born in Avon, NY on April 7, 1922.  She was a resident of Irondequoit and spent summers at Silver Lake, NY.

Pearl was predeceased by her loving husband, Eugene E. Hess, siblings Anna Carrick, Jeanne Shine, Thomas Clements, Harry Clements and Libby Ferris. 

Pearl is survived by her loving son Thomas (Michelle) Hess, grandsons Gavin and Griffin Hess and her sisters Nancy Rubacha, Alice (Jack) Schoonmaker, Helen Hulburt, Goddaughter Carol Pearson and many nieces and nephews.

Pearl was an avid skier, enjoyed golfing at Silver Lake, loved playing bridge and spending time with her family, especially her grandchildren.
